You will see the Appointment Monitor icon on the Patient Lookup List  and in many areas of the program on the icon bar . For example, it is on the Transaction screen and in the Appointment Book.

Tip: Press [F-12] on the keyboard to quickly open the Appointment Monitor.

You can send an “Announcement” to the operatory when the patient arrives by activating the Announcement screen. The Announcement Setup is under File in the Appointment Monitor and Appointment Book.

The Announcement is for the current day only and is sent automatically when the patient is marked as “checked in” from the Appointment Monitor or Appointment Book. It can also be sent when the patient cancels or breaks an appointment!

You can customize the content of the message by using Word Processor variables, along with text size and color.

You will specify the computer to which you want to send the Announcement and how long you want the Announcement to remain on the screen.

The Announcement can be sent to multiple computers by selecting multiple computer names under the Destination tab.

The Announcement Setup screen has four tabs:

Checked In – The features under this tab are “grayed out” until you click to mark the box “Send Announcement to Operatory when patient is checked in”. You can then begin editing.

The default text in this box will contain the variables for the patient’s preferred name and last name as follows: ¦C5 ¦CE has arrived

You can customize this message by typing text directly in the text box and by using Word Processing variables.

  • Click on the Text Font button to select font style and size. For easier viewing, you may want a larger font size.
  • Click on the Text Color button to select the color of the text. You will probably want to select a darker color such as dark blue or black.
  • Click on Background Color button to select the background color for the Announcement screen. For example, you may want to select yellow or red.
  • Click [OK] after making your selections, or click on [Cancel] if you do not want to make any changes.

The bottom of the Checked In screen will allow you to set the Announcement Duration, as well as the Announcement Acoustics.

  • The Announcement Duration can be marked as “Indefinitely” if you do not want it to close until the operatory clicks on the “x” to close it. This is set as the default.
  • Click to mark “Display for” if you would like to set the number of seconds after which the Announcement would close. Click on the arrow in the “Seconds” box to select or you can type the number of seconds in this field. For example, you may want the Announcement to close automatically after 30 seconds. A “Countdown” for the number of seconds remaining will be shown at the top of the Announcement screen.
  • The Announcement Acoustics can also be selected if you are sending the Announcement to a computer that has a sound card. “Use preset tone” is marked as the default (it’s just a short “ding”). The sound is controlled by your system settings under Sounds/Audio Devices.
  • “Select Wave File” will open the wave file list so that you can select your own sound files. Note: The default Media Player for each computer has to be Windows Media Player.

Click on the Apply button to save your changes and go to the next tab.

Canceled – If you would like to send an Announcement to the operatory when the patient cancels their appointment, click to mark the box “Send Announcement to Operatory when appointment is canceled”.

Broken – If you would like to send an Announcement to the operatory when the patient breaks their appointment, click to mark the box “Send Announcement to Operatory when appointment is broken”.

When you mark an appointment as “canceled” or “broken” from either the Appointment Monitor or from the Appointment Book, the Announcement will be sent.

In the Appointment Monitor, the option to mark an appointment as canceled or broken is under Appointment and “Mark Appointment as” on the menu bar and in the right click menu.

In the Appointment Book, the option to mark an appointment as canceled or broken is under Appointment on the menu bar and in the right click menu.

The setup for the Canceled and Broken announcements is done in the exact way as detailed in the Checked In section above.  Note: You do not need to activate all three announcement types. You can decide to activate only the announcements you want to use, whether that is one, two, or all three types.

Destination – This is where you will select the computer or computers to which you would like to send the Announcement. The top of the Announcement Destination Setup screen will explain how to select the computer name.

Note: If the computer name is not listed, you will need to run the MOGO program from that computer. You can then go back to the Destination screen again and select the computer name.

  • Click on the arrow and select the computer name or names to select the destination computers. Hold the [Ctrl] key to select multiple computer names.
  • Click to select a computer name or names for each operatory that is listed (unless you do not want to send Announcements from certain operatories).
  • Press [Enter] on the keyboard, or click on the down arrow again, and the destination computer names will be shown in the field.
  • Click on the Apply button to move to the next tab, or click OK to close the screen.
  • To de-select a computer name, you will need to click on the arrow and click to de-select. The selected names will be highlighted in blue. You may need to scroll through the list if there is more than one computer name selected.

The Op# column will list the number of the operatories from your Appointment Book Basic Setup. This field cannot be edited.

The Op.Name column will be the exact Operatory Name that was customized in your Appointment Book. This field can only be changed from the Appointment Book. Note: Only the Supervisor can change the Operatory Name.

The Send Announcement to [Computer Name] column under the Destination tab is where you will select the computer to which you want to send the Announcement. Note: Directions on how to select are shown at the top of the screen.

When you mark an appointment as checked in, canceled, or broken from the Appointment Monitor or Appointment Book, the Announcement screen will open on the Destination computer.

When an Announcement is sent, the Destination computer (i.e., the operatory), can click on the “x” in the upper right corner to close the Announcement screen. If you have marked a number of seconds for the Announcement Duration, the Destination computer will see a “Seconds Countdown” at the top of the Announcement screen. It will then close automatically.

Announcement Messages with Sound

The sound is controlled by your system settings. If the Announcement message audible alert is not heard, check the following:

  • Verify that “Send Announcement with acoustics” is selected under the Checked In tab.
  • Then, verify that the sound/speakers are turned on and not muted.
  • Next, check the Audio Properties and set it to the correct output (the desired speakers) by clicking: Start – Settings – System – Sound and set the Output Device to desired speakers via the drop down menu.
